CROX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2015 in Review

172 of the 3,812 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Crocs (CROX) for Q4 2015, worth a combined $766M — down 23% from $991M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 28 funds closed out of CROX and 25 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 59 trimmed existing stakes and 61 added.

The largest buyer was Franklin Resources, adding an estimated $11.9M. The largest seller was Granahan Investment Management, cutting an estimated $20.8M.
